RH Joel Pineiro won for the first time in 5 starts and superstar 1B Albert Pujols drove in 2 runs late in the game, leading the St. Louis Cardinals to a 3-0 win over the New York Mets Tuesday night at Citi-Field. The game was only 2 hours and 13 minutes and featured a 52 minute rain delay in the 3rd inning. Cardinals lead off man, 2b-LF Skip Schumaker was the only player to get 2 hits. Mets starter Livan Hernandez(5-2, 4.05) deserved better and alowed Mets skipper Jerry Manuel to rest some of the weary relief corps. He pitched 7 strong, allowing 8 hits, 3 walks and 3 runs.(2 earned) He stuck out 3 while throwing 108 pitches.
Pineiro pitched maybe the best game of the year vs the Mets. Depleted as NY is, he was outstanding. He threw 100 pitches(62 strikes) and induced 22 ground ball outs!!!! This man did not resemble someone who has lost 8 of nine after winning his first 4 starts. His sinker was working and The Mets could not mount a sustained offensive attack. “It’s something you feel when you go out there. When you see something is working, you stay with it,” Pineiro said. “Obviously, they know you are going to throw the sinker. But if I keep it down, they can’t hit it. It makes my curveball and slider better.”
St. Louis scored the only run they would need in the 3rd and Pineiro got it going. He Doubled to lead off the inning and scored 2 batters later when improving Mets 1B Daniel Murphy made a bad throw to 2nd on a grounder to first. Hernandez sucked it up and got two outs before the rain stopped the inning. When the game resumed, Livan retired Cards CF Rick Ankiel to avoid further damage.
Hernandez tired and allowed consecutive hits in the 7th after he popped up Pineiro to open the frame. A walk loaded the bases and Pujols ripped the first pitch into left to score the final 2 runs of the game. Livan escaped frther damage with his pick-off moves and got the final 2 outs at 2nd, 1 withsthat drew 2 infielders. He then got Pujuls into a run down and he was tagged out at 2nd.
Star of the Game: Pineiro- Not only did he shut the Mets out, he matched them in hits(2) while scoring the winning run in the 3rd. His mound counter-part summed it up, “The guy pitched amazing,” Mets starter Livan Hernandez said.

Game Notes: Mets hitters went 0 for 19 vs Pineiro’s fastball. The Cardinals righty entered the game with batters hitting .286 vs his number 1….. DL-ed starting pitchers RH John Maine(shoulder) and LH Oliver Perez(knee) will both pitch bullpen sessions Wednesday and will pitch Saturday– somewhere!!!! They could throw in the minors in a rehab start or pitch with the Mets….The amazing Pujols is now 5 for 5 with 16 rbis with the bases loaded in 2009… Superstar SS Jose Reyes(leg) took some grounders during batting practice… RH Elmer Dessens made his Mets debut and pitched 2 shutout innings with 1 K… OF Gary Sheffield was again given the night off by Skipper Jerry Manuel in an attempt to give the veteran some rest as he battles a knee problem…Mets 2B Luis Castillo drew a lead off walk in the 6th but was caught stealing by Cards stud C Yadier Molina
Mets killer: Pineiro is now 3-0 with 2.91 era in 5 starts vs NY
No Breaks: The Franchise, Mets 3B David Wright summed up the night for NY hitters rather well post game,“You can’t make any adjustments when he’s got a game plan, he’s sticking to it and he’s executing that game plan,” Wright said. “He went out there, had a good outing. There’s really nothing that we could have done more besides trying to find some holes, and that wasn’t happening tonight.”
